Bitcoin creation can seem difficult at first, but the fundamental concept is relatively simple to grasp. Essentially, miners use specialized computers to verify payments and add new chunks to the Bitcoin copyright. This process requires solving complex puzzles, and the earliest miner to solve the puzzle gets to include the new block and is paid with newly generated Bitcoin and network fees. The equipment used are often Application-Specific Integrated Circuits (ASICs), which are designed specifically for this task, leading to a substantial energy demand. Understanding Blockchain Technology and its Impact
Blockchain technology is rapidly attracting focus globally. At its core , it’s a shared copyright that securely records information across several computers . Unlike conventional systems, no sole entity oversees the data; instead, it's authenticated by a network of users . This mechanism makes it exceptionally visible and immune to tampering. The implications are significant, impacting industries such as finance , chain control, and voting mechanisms.

Blockchain Security: Hazards and Reduction Strategies
Although blockchain systems offers a significant level of protection, it's not immune to vulnerabilities. Typical concerns include 51% attacks, where a dominant entity gains command over the copyright, and smart agreement bugs that can be hacked. Furthermore, private code signature compromise remains a significant problem. To mitigate these concerns, strategies including robust consensus protocols, formal testing of smart code, multi-signature wallets, and thorough security reviews are crucial. Regular vigilance and adjustment to emerging risks are also necessary for maintaining the security of blockchain networks.
